Community First Responders are highly trained volunteers who attend life-threatening 999 emergencies across the East of England. As local volunteers, they are often first on scene before an ambulance arrives, providing vital, potentially life-saving care during those critical first moments.
Our team is made up of dedicated volunteers trained by the East of England Ambulance Service and supported by the East of England Ambulance Service Charity. We respond within our local community to help people in urgent medical need, offering reassurance, emergency treatment, and support until ambulance crews take over.
